Transaction 565ab85ad0f969a31d85ae7411385e251673ce1174afbc7eaab5bb32d20b5296
1 Input
1 Output
-
565ab85ad0f969a31d85ae7411385e251673ce1174afbc7eaab5bb32d20b5296:0
- value
- 135890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72809dea6af73974c45bbfee3fd9c206c419d1f5 OP_EQUAL
- address
- 3C8T2sKXtpNU932CSVuu5YTgCz3YKZUo2C